About This Comparison

Data SourcesACS 2024 5-year population, median household income, and median gross rent; BLS Consumer Expenditure Survey; HUD Fair Market Rent data; BLS OEWS salary data.
MethodologyRent and demographic anchors use official ACS values where available. Non-housing categories are modeled from national averages adjusted by city-specific cost indices and category sensitivity factors.
ConfidenceHYBRIDOfficial ACS anchors plus modeled non-housing estimates
McAllen ACS median rent: $1,049/moLaredo ACS median rent: $1,030/mo

Limitations: ACS values are official citywide estimates, while some category costs remain modeled. Actual costs may vary by neighborhood, provider, timing, and household needs. Salary data reflects median full-time employment; contract and freelance rates differ. Last updated: May 2026.
